(Check One) Anticipated DOT Local Gov't Project No. County Parcel No. Completion Date 7 / G / (r=7 S - / k .1;t i .,,t- ` C /� b Z- 9 / / it (Ge-e-e7. gnature Date SUPPLEMENT TO APPRAISAL AGREEMENT REQUIREMENTS FOR SUPPORTING DAMAGES As a result of right of way acquisition along this particular project corridor the value of certain improved residential, commercial /office institutional or transitional (conversions or potential conversions) remainder properties may be adversely affected. In order to absolutely assure that these potential adverse effects are investigated and measured properly, the following procedures are mandatory, as a condition of this appraisal agreement: Residential Improvements — Proximity 1. Measure distance to the subject improvement from existing and proposed right of way and roadbed. Particular attention should be given to establishing normal market setbacks in the before situation. 2. Measure distance from existing right of way and roadbed to structure on all applicable comparable sales and rental properties utilized in the valuation analysis. Denote specific sales and rentals, which may represent after situations (existing proximity problems). 3. Prepare a subject property and sales and rental chart to include the following data — proximity measurements, physical descriptions (size, construction features, condition, etc.) land area, land value, abstracted improvement contribution (total value and per sq. ft. value) rent, per sq. ft. of building and monthly rent. Charts should be included in data book. 4. The appraiser should develop his /her own matching pair comparisons (sales and rentals with similar characteristics with and without proximity as a factor) of property located on subject project or similar, nearby road projects. He /she should prepare a comparison chart illustrating percentage or dollar fluctuations in improvement contributions and /or rent per sq. ft. of building and monthly rent. Conclusions developed from this data should be applied to subject properties in an appropriate manner. 5. Under no circumstances will proximity studies previously prepared by other appraisers be accepted as sole support for measurement of proximity damages without convincing evidence that Step No. 4 has been attempted. If studies by others are used, the appraiser should attempt to analyze the data independently and arrive at his /her own conclusions, rather than accepting the conclusions presented by other appraisers. Commercial, Office Institutional, Transitional Improvements — Parking Loss, Access Changes, Grade Changes, etc. 1. Measure distance from building to existing and proposed right of way and roadbed from all applicable subject parcels. 2. Prepare a parking space layout drawing, both in the before and after situations. If a cost to cure report is provided, the parking layout drawings contained therein may be referred to. A Cost to Cure report will be provided by an independent cost to cure contractor if seeded. 3. Parking space to subject improvement area ratios, both before and after a proposed acquisition, should be prepared in grid chart form and included in the data book. 4. Direct comparison, and matching pair comparisons, measuring parking reduction, access change, and grade change effects on building price per sq. ft., rent per sq. ft. and monthly rent should be extracted from subject project area or similar road projects. The indications from this data should be summarized in grid form and included in data book. 5. Under no circumstances will studies prepared by other appraisers be accepted as sole support for measurement of damages resulting from parking Toss, access changes, grade changes, etc., without convincing evidence that Step No. 4, has been attempted. If studies by others are referred to, the appraiser should attempt to analyze the data independently and arrive at his /her own conclusions, rather than accepting the conclusions of another appraiser.
